Description:
Beaten only once in 11 starts, this elegant colt won the Triple Crown and set, at the time, the world record for money earned. His wins were all the more meritorious as Isinglass was a big barrelled and lazy colt , not in love with the prevailing hard going. He therefore won many of his races by small margins. But when it came up soft for the Eclipse Stakes he won in a canter. Isinglass did not live up to expectations as a sire, but then those expectations are always too high when a horse has shown such exceptional racing ability.
